discuz如何引入css文件
时间 : 2023-12-20 14:28: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

在Discuz论坛中,引入CSS文件可以通过模板文件或者插件进行操作。以下是两种方法的详细说明:

方法一:通过模板文件引入CSS文件

1. 登录论坛后台,进入管理中心。

2. 在左侧的“界面”菜单下,选择“模板管理”。

3. 在模板管理页面中,选择要修改的模板,并点击“编辑”按钮。

4. 找到模板文件中需要引入CSS文件的位置,在该位置插入以下代码:

注意,将“路径/样式文件.css”替换为你需要引入的CSS文件的路径和文件名。

5. 保存修改,更新模板文件。

方法二:通过插件引入CSS文件

1. 登录论坛后台,进入管理中心。

2. 在左侧的“应用”菜单下,选择“应用中心”。

3. 在应用中心页面中,点击“下载”按钮,搜索并下载一个CSS插件,例如“CSS文件引入插件”。

4. 安装插件,根据插件的说明进行配置。

以上是通过模板文件或者插件引入CSS文件的方法,根据你的实际需求选择适合的方式进行操作。

其他答案

在Discuz论坛系统中,可以通过以下几种方式来引入CSS文件:

1. 直接在模板文件中引入:在Discuz模板中,可以通过在头部或底部模板文件中添加<link>标签来手动引入CSS文件。在模板文件中添加如下代码:

其中,`path/to/your/css/file.css`是你要引入的CSS文件的路径。可以是相对路径或绝对路径。

2. 主题设置中引入:在Discuz的后台管理界面中,你可以选择和配置论坛的主题。在主题设置中,可以找到“自定义CSS”选项。在这个选项中,你可以添加你自己的CSS代码,或者引入外部的CSS文件。点击“编辑”按钮,在弹出的编辑窗口中添加以下代码:

同样,`path/to/your/css/file.css`是你要引入的CSS文件的路径。

3. 插件中引入:如果你正在使用某个自定义的插件,你可以在插件文件中通过以下代码来引入CSS文件:

```php

$cssfile = 'path/to/your/css/file.css';

$csstimestamp = file_exists(DISCUZ_ROOT.$cssfile) ? '?'.filemtime(DISCUZ_ROOT.$cssfile) : '';

$styles .= '<link rel="stylesheet" type="text/css" href="'.$cssfile.$csstimestamp.'" />';

同样,`path/to/your/css/file.css`是你要引入的CSS文件的路径。

总结起来,无论是直接在模板文件中引入、在主题设置中引入还是在插件中引入,都可以使用<link>标签来引入CSS文件。只需要在标签中指定正确的路径就可以了。注意,路径可以是相对路径或绝对路径,取决于你的文件的存放位置。